The martial master arranged a full day of training for Xia Jing, Chen Fang, Zhang Jie, Hu Bing, and the other ten people.

First was a 15-minute warm-up with sparring pair exercises.

Next, began the extreme running project.

"Extreme running" started at maximum speed, quickly depleting one’s stamina, and then continued with sheer willpower, gradually running.

When the limit was reached, the martial master would call a stop based on each individual’s condition.

But stopping didn’t mean resting; it meant continuing to battle with the martial master.

An hour and a half later, people started being called to stop by the martial master.

"Wang Meng, attack me! Quickly!"

The martial master whipped out.

"Tiger Roar Fist!"

Wang Meng rushed forward, swinging his fists at the training martial master, but his punches were trembling badly, and his movements had severely deteriorated.

"Bang!" The training martial master lightly kicked Wang Meng, sending him sprawling to the ground.

"Get up. You must believe in your potential, harness your strength with willpower." The training martial master said, "When you feel you can’t hold on anymore, that’s precisely the time for cultivation! Hurry up!"

Wang Meng panted heavily, his body blazing with pain, every inch of muscle trembling, yet he struggled to get up.

His body was completely out of control, all kinds of movements were deformed, and at this moment, Wang Meng looked like a drunken strongman. The training martial master easily dodged his attacks and knocked him down.

"Bang!" With the final fall, Wang Meng couldn’t get up this time and passed out directly.

"Swoosh~" The doctor quickly ran over to start treating Wang Meng.

"He didn’t even last an hour." The training martial master shook his head slightly, "Wang Meng is the weakest in this group of ten, both in strength and willpower."

When their stamina was abundant, each of these martial artists could unify the power of their physical bodies, control their whole bodies, and precisely manage each movement, fully exerting the power of their martial skills.

But after extreme training, it was hard to maintain such a state. Only those with tenacious willpower could precisely execute their moves before collapsing, ensuring the power of their martial skills wouldn’t drop too much.

After training for an hour and a half.

Among the group of ten, only Xia Jing, Chen Fang, Hu Bing, and Zhang Jie were still running. The other six had already reached their limits, collapsed, been treated, and completed a round of training.

"The gap between me and the geniuses of the four great military departments is still too apparent." Wang Meng looked at the four people still running and couldn’t help but sigh.

"Gurgle~" As he watched, Wang Meng’s stomach growled; he was hungry.

The other five were about the same; after an hour and a half of extreme training, they were very hungry by now.

But they could only endure the hunger, as all their food supplies depended on Zhao Xing from the Minister of Agriculture Supervision.

If he didn’t grow it, these people wouldn’t have anything to eat.

Enduring hunger was also part of the training!

"What do you think, will Zhao Xing be able to supply enough food for us ten?" Wang Meng chatted with the person next to him, "Our group is very strong, and we eat a lot."

"Who knows." The person next to him shrugged, "I heard Chen Fang say that Zhao Xing is a top-tier genius from the Geography Institute of the Minister of Agriculture Supervision. Such a genius shouldn’t let us go hungry for long."

"Rest assured, in a day’s time, the military agriculture officer should be able to produce enough second-grade supplies."

"It’s similar to the logic of the first round of training. They wouldn’t assign us an overly incompetent agriculture officer for team follow-up. At that time, in the ’no-magic training,’ the agriculture officers only needed to persevere to count as passing, while the martial artists scored based on their knockdown counts."

"It’s assumed that the food grown by the agriculture officers in a day would be enough to support the martial artists in the same team to recover."

"Among the fifty flying boats that landed at the Geography Institute, the martial artists were relatively powerful."

"That’s true, but what if he deliberately let us go hungry, then?" Wang Meng asked.

"It’s possible, but he needs to score too." The person next to him sneered, "Would he not want his own points?"

"What if other groups encounter a weaker agriculture officer, who isn’t good at farming; if there’s not enough food, wouldn’t they score poorly in the rapid training?"

"It depends on luck to some extent, like the previous round. Some people were luckier and might rank higher even if hanging on till the end, but generally, that doesn’t happen. As I said, the matched agriculture officers are typically similar and sufficient for everyone to eat."

"Of course, this being just an hour and a half, the first batch probably won’t be much."

"True, even if he has a rivalry with Xia Jing, he wouldn’t deliberately starve him... Hmm?" Wang Meng was talking when he suddenly looked in a certain direction.

In the distance, a green whirlwind was blowing, flying towards them.

"Oh, speaking of food, and here it comes." Wang Meng immediately beamed, "Just an hour and a half, Zhao Xing truly lives up to his reputation."

"Brothers, the food is here." The other six stood up one by one.

The training martial master also noticed Zhao Xing’s arrival.

He glanced at the green whirlwind, a strange look flashing in his eyes.

Wang Meng and the others couldn’t see clearly, but he saw at a glance that the green whirlwind contained a large amount of fruit!

"So much quantity? Could it be second-order supplies?" The training martial master was quite familiar with the rules on the agriculture officer’s side; the supplies were divided into second, third, and fourth grades.

Second-order supplies were easier to grow and naturally more abundant. Even a thousand pounds could only earn basic points, showing that the difficulty wasn’t particularly high.

The higher the grade, the lesser the quantity, the more points awarded, that’s when it reflected the agriculture officers’ skills.

"Stop!" The training martial master stopped Xia Jing and the others’ training. "Gather!"
